(Transfer voltage adjustment)
Transfer voltage adjustment (print operation mode)
This adjustment is needed in the following situations:
• The high voltage power PWB (MC/DV/TC) has been replaced.
• U2 trouble has occurred.
• The PCU PWB has been replaced.
• The EEPROM of the PCU PWB has been replaced.
1) Go through the modes specified in Simulation 8-6.
2) Select the number that corresponds to the adjustment item
(FRONT/BACK) using the numeric keypad.
3) Press the Start key
4) Enter the adjustment value (default) using the numeric keypad.
5) Press the Start key
(The adjustment value is put into memory, and the corresponding
voltage is output for 30 seconds.)
voltage is output for 30 seconds.)
The operation can be stopped with the CUSTOM SETTINGS key.
Note: It is not possible to determine the adjusted transfer voltage
(print operation mode) (FRONT/BACK). If the voltage seems to
be abnormal after setting the default value, therefore, the high
voltage PWB (MC/DV/TC) should be replaced.

Transfer voltage adjustment (transfer belt cleaning mode)
This adjustment is needed in the following situations:
• The high voltage power PWB (MC/DV/TC) has been replaced.
• U2 trouble has occurred.
• The PCU PWB has been replaced.
• The EEPROM of the PCU PWB has been replaced.
1) Remove the rear cover of the machine.
2) Apply a digital multi-meter to the connector CN2 pin (1) of the high
voltage PWB and the chassis GND.
